Output ecaa0917a723059505aa3de23b19bef9995c3566a2c1721417a0dad2ce61a71c:4

value
1000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 034f2353f5548a434d7446ff340507a15886e3e8ba9b92b3e914f2bf0d0a0907
address
tb1pqd8jx5l42j9yxnt5gmlngpg859vgdclgh2de9vlfznet7rg2pyrsm8lq32
transaction
ecaa0917a723059505aa3de23b19bef9995c3566a2c1721417a0dad2ce61a71c
confirmations
20571
spent
true